Old Hermit Posted February 6, 2021 Share Posted February 6, 2021 My thoughts about Skills and progression: the bonuses obtained through skill improvement (calories bonus, no timber use, more critical chances, etc) are awards for using that skill many times, and not neccessarily a way to "make things easier", althoug they often really do. So, i think Hinterland could award players that makes consistent use of rope climbing, mainly those who like to set homebase on mountaineering regions, through turning Rope Climbing as a skill itself (long time i thought that, only now i gathered courage to type it) My suggestion: Level 2: now u learned a knot that allows u to rappelling slide down the rope with safe, making down climbs a little faster Level 3: u learned a knot that allows u to hold steady the climb (up or down) halting the tiredness bar and and getting "hands free" to browse the inventory, sip a coffee or just look around Level 4: A military technique (forgot the name) that lets u climb down a cliff and then retrieve the rope. For those areas that u know u won't never go up again. Level 5: Some rope grip improvement and/or calories reduction, reflecting being used to constant mountaineering activity. I know that Crampons already does it, but i mean an overall tolerance to mountain environment. U would use only one of the options to level 2, 3 and 4, and it would be selected before a climb Somebody mentioned attaching ziplines across ravines, but i think it would be a nightmare to implement, due the maps were not prepared to it. that's my try to contribute with this already amazing game I'm not a mountaineering expert or whatever, I just feel that the rope climbing is a underrated mechanic, and i'm trying to imagine a way to enrich it in some way.
